簡體   English   中英

如何將下面的R碼轉換成Python碼

[英]How to convert the following R code to Python code

該代碼刪除了表中不需要的列:

inputData <- inputData[,!(colnames(inputData) %in% c('col1','col2',''))]

需要幫助將此行轉換為 python,我正在努力解決它,因為我對 python 還很陌生;-;

假設您需要翻譯到第三方 Pandas,與 R 不同,數據框不是 Python 中的標准庫對象,請考慮Index.isin替換%in%和波浪號否定運算符~替換! :

inputData = inputData[
    inputData.columns[~inputData.columns.isin(['col1','col2',''])]
]

或者,嘗試Index.difference

inputData = inputData[
    inputData.columns.difference(['col1','col2',''])
]

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M